    Interface and Navigation



    Map Interface

    Gatherly uses a map interface that displays individual attendees by name, making it easy to locate specific people. The map shows current huddles as numbered circles, indicating the number of people in each video chat. By hovering your cursor over a huddle, you can see a list of the names of everyone participating in that conversation.

    Video Chat Display

    The platform features a Zoom-gallery-style video chat display, where video windows adjust in size as the number of participants in a huddle increases, ensuring everyone remains visible. This interface allows for clear and organized video interactions, even in larger groups.

    Accuracy and Reliability



    Technical Performance

    Gatherly has shown reliability in handling video chats with a significant number of participants. It comfortably handled spontaneous video chats with around 15 people in tests, indicating its capability to manage moderate-sized groups efficiently.

    Video Quality and Functionality

    The platform offers a Zoom-like video gallery view inside huddles, which works well and allows users to see everyone present. This feature is particularly useful for maintaining clarity and ensuring all participants are visible.

    Limitations and Areas for Improvement



    Group Size Limitations

    While Gatherly handles smaller to moderate-sized groups well, there are limitations on the size of conversation groups. This can be a constraint for very large events, although Gatherly’s predetermined limits help in ensuring reliable performance.

    Comparison with Other Platforms

    In comparison to other platforms like Yotribe, Gatherly’s approach to splitting large groups into smaller areas is more managed, but it may still face challenges with very large groups. Yotribe, for instance, ran into problems with groups larger than about ten people due to its different approach to load balancing.

    Spontaneity in Networking

    While Gatherly allows for spontaneous conversations, it still lacks the fluidity of in-person social interactions. Users cannot easily move between multiple breakout sessions or spontaneously form and disband small groups as they would in a physical setting.

    Gatherly - Pricing and Plans



    Gatherly Pricing Overview

    Gatherly, a virtual event platform, offers a structured pricing model to accommodate various event sizes and needs. Here’s a breakdown of their pricing tiers and the features included in each:



    Basic Plan



    Cost

    $195 per month for 250 guests. A yearly subscription offers a 35% discount, reducing the monthly cost to $126.75.



    Features

    Includes essential features such as polls, Q&A sessions, and single sign-on capabilities.



    Events Plan



    Cost

    This plan supports up to 1,000 guests and includes additional features.



    Features

    Supports five-floor events, reduced per-ticket fees compared to the basic plan, and other advanced features like broadcast capabilities for opening and closing ceremonies, panel discussions, and Q&A sessions.

    Gatherly - Integration and Compatibility



    Integrations

    Gatherly can be integrated with a wide range of applications through Zapier, a popular automation tool. This allows users to connect Gatherly with over 7,000 other apps, including Google Sheets, Discord, Salesforce, Pipedrive, Slack, Google Drive, and Mailchimp, among others. These integrations enable automated workflows, such as syncing event data, sending notifications, and managing attendee lists, all without requiring any coding.



    Compatibility Across Devices and Platforms

    Gatherly is a browser-based platform, which means it does not require any software downloads or installations. It is accessible via a web link, making it compatible with various devices, including desktops, laptops, and mobile devices. However, it is recommended to use the Chrome browser for optimal performance.



    Modes and Features

    Gatherly offers different modes of interaction, such as Group Call, Broadcast, and Map Mode, which enhance user engagement. The Group Call mode supports up to 100 participants in a Zoom-style video conference, while the Broadcast mode allows hosts to communicate with all attendees. The Map Mode features spatial video chat, allowing users to move around a virtual room.



    Setup and Customization

    For those setting up Gatherly for event scheduling, the platform can be customized to fit specific needs. While the primary focus is on the browser-based interface, there is also an API version of Gatherly that allows for more technical customization, such as creating and managing events, registering participants, and automatic cleanup of expired events. This API is built with Express and PostgreSQL, and it requires Node.js and a Supabase PostgreSQL database setup.
